Garlic Parmesan Chicken Bake

A savory and crispy dish featuring tender chicken breasts coated in a golden garlic and parmesan crust. Perfect for family gatherings or cozy dinners.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 30 minutes
Total Time 40 minutes
Servings: 4 servings
Course: Dinner, Main Course
Cuisine: American
Calories: 400

Ingredients
  

Main Ingredients
  • 4 pieces boneless, skinless chicken breasts Ensure the chicken breasts are patted dry before proceeding.
  • 4 cloves minced garlic
  • 1 cup grated parmesan cheese The more, the merrier!
  • 1/4 cup olive oil To drizzle over the chicken.
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
  • to taste fresh parsley, chopped For garnish.

Method
 

Preparation
  1.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C).
  2. Place the chicken breasts in a baking dish. Drizzle with olive oil, and rub it evenly over the chicken.
  3. Sprinkle the minced garlic, salt, and black pepper over the chicken, ensuring every piece is coated.
  4. Generously sprinkle grated parmesan cheese over the chicken breasts.
  5. Place the dish in the oven and bake for 25-30 minutes or until the chicken is cooked through and the cheese is golden brown. The internal temperature should reach 165°F (75°C).
  6. Once the chicken is done, remove it from the oven, let it rest for a few minutes, and garnish with freshly chopped parsley before serving.

Notes

For healthier options, consider substituting half of the parmesan with a lower-fat cheese or using breadcrumbs for an extra crispy finish. Store leftovers in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3-4 days or freeze for up to 3 months. Reheat in the oven at 350°F (175°C) for 20 minutes for best results.
